General Maintenance Tips For Your Car

You will not want any extra expenses when it comes to your car

. With fuel prices increasing and VAT due to return to 17.5% ensuring our cars are well maintained is very important. Here are a few tips to make sure your car does not cost you any more than is absolutely necessary;

If you get stuck in snowy or muddy areas it is important not to panic and attempt to free the car too quickly. Try not to spin the tyres at high speeds in an attempt to get out as this may exacerbate things and can lead to damage of the clutch and transmissions. In order to avoid a situation like this you can carry items such as gravel if you think snow or mud could be a problem.

Always make regular checks on your cars heater and defroster, especially if you live in colder climates as they play an important role when driving. Try not to overload your car as this will mean the engine has to work a lot harder as well as putting added pressure on the tyres. In your car manual there will be a recommended level not to exceed and it is important that you stick closely to this limit.

Shifting to neutral at red lights and in traffic jams will ease the pressure on your engine and this is especially useful for people commuting to and from work and often finds themselves stuck in the traffic. Ensure you are driving at a safe distance from the vehicle ahead will allow you to react to anything that may happen ahead and also helps reduce the chance of crashing.


Your tyres are a vital part of the car so checking them to make sure they are in top working order in important. Some manufacturers recommend having them rotated every 9,000 to 15,000 miles to help reduce the wear of the tyres.

Cleaning your car regularly will help reduce the chance of rust forming which can seriously damage a car. Any chips in the windscreen should be dealt with immediately as a small chip can quickly become a large crack if you hit a bump on the road or temperatures on the screen change rapidly .There are companies who will come out and repair a chip on the windscreen very quickly so make sure any problem is eradicated as soon as possible, and depending on your insurance policy this is often free.
